Official abstract text for this publication.
A dispenser includes a water supply flow path to guide water supplied from a water supply source toward a filter; an auxiliary flow path to branch off at the first point of the water supply flow path and then to merge into a second point located downstream of the first point; a flow switching valve installed at the first point to control a flow from the water supply flow path to the auxiliary flow path; a water ejection nozzle through which filtered is ejected; a hot water module forming a heating flow path and configured to heat the purified water into hot water; a hot water flow path configured to guide the hot water passing through the hot water module toward the water ejection nozzle; and a controller to control the flow switching valve and the hot water module.

What is claimed is: 1. A liquid dispenser which ejects hot liquid and purified liquid at an ambient temperature, the liquid dispenser comprising: a housing forming a storage space; a filter provided inside the housing to purify liquid supplied from an external liquid supply source; a liquid supply flow path configured to guide liquid supplied from the liquid supply source toward the filter; an auxiliary flow path configured to branch off at a first point of the liquid supply flow path and then to merge into a second point of the liquid supply flow path located downstream of the first point; a flow switching valve installed at the first point and configured to control a flow of liquid from the liquid supply flow path to the auxiliary flow path; a liquid ejection nozzle provided on the outside of the housing and through which liquid passing through the filter is ejected; a heating module included in a heating flow path through which purified liquid from the filter passes and configured to heat liquid passing along the heating flow path into hot liquid; a hot liquid flow path configured to guide hot liquid from the heating module toward the liquid ejection nozzle; a controller configured to control operation of the flow switching valve and the heating module, and an auxiliary heater configured to heat liquid flowing through the auxiliary flow path and installed in the auxiliary flow path. 2.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to control the flow switching valve so that the liquid in the liquid supply flow path passes through the auxiliary flow path when hot liquid is ejected from the liquid ejection nozzle. 3.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to control the flow switching valve so that the liquid in the liquid supply flow path flows only through the liquid supply flow path. 4.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, further comprising a flow rate adjusting valve installed in the auxiliary flow path. 5.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, wherein the controller is configured to operate the auxiliary heater such that liquid passing through the auxiliary heater is heated to form a sterilizing hot liquid that passes through the filter and then flows toward the liquid ejection nozzle. 6.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, further comprising: a liquid ejection flow path having a first side connected to the hot liquid flow path and a second side connected to the liquid ejection nozzle; and a liquid ejection valve configured to control a flow of liquid flowing toward the liquid ejection nozzle and installed in the liquid ejection flow path. 7. The liquid dispenser of claim 6 , wherein the liquid ejection valve is provided as a three-way valve, and a drain flow path is connected to the liquid ejection valve, and wherein the liquid ejection valve flows the liquid flowing thereinto toward the liquid ejection nozzle or to the drain flow path. 8. The liquid dispenser of claim 7 , wherein, when hot liquid is to be ejected from the liquid ejection nozzle, the liquid ejection valve is opened toward the liquid ejection nozzle, and wherein, when ejection of hot liquid is finished, the liquid ejection valve is opened toward the drain flow path to drain remaining liquid. 9.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, wherein, when purified liquid at the ambient temperature is to be ejected from the liquid ejection nozzle, the controller is configured to turn off the heating module, and the purified liquid at the ambient temperature is discharged from the heating module and to the liquid ejection nozzle through the hot liquid flow path. 10.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, wherein, when hot liquid is to be ejected from the liquid ejection nozzle, the controller is configured to turn on the heating module, and hot liquid discharged from the heating module is ejected to the liquid ejection nozzle through the hot liquid flow path. 11.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, further comprising: an intermediate flow path having a first end connected to an outlet side of the filter and a second end connected to an inlet side of the heating module to guide filtered liquid from the filter and toward the heating module; a cold liquid flow path having a first side branched from the intermediate flow path and a second side merged into the liquid ejection flow path connected to the liquid ejection nozzle; and a cooling module installed in the cold liquid flow path to cool purified liquid passing through the cold liquid flow path to form cold liquid. 12. The liquid dispenser of claim 11 , wherein a cold and hot liquid valve is installed at a branch point of the cold liquid flow path in the intermediate flow path, wherein, when hot liquid or purified liquid at an ambient temperature is to be ejected from the liquid ejection nozzle, the cold and hot liquid valve is opened to guide purified liquid toward the heating module, and wherein, when cold liquid is ejected, the cold and hot liquid valve is opened to guide purified liquid toward the cold liquid flow path. 13. The liquid dispenser of claim 12 , wherein after hot liquid is ejected, when purified liquid at an ambient temperature is to be ejected within a first hour, the cold and hot liquid valve is opened toward the heating module and the cold liquid flow path. 14. The liquid dispenser of claim 1 , further comprising, in the water supply flow path, at least one of a pressure reducing valve configured to adjust the liquid pressure of liquid flowing thereinto from the liquid supply source or a flow rate sensor configured to check a flow rate of liquid passing through the liquid supply flow path. 15. A liquid dispenser comprising: a housing forming a storage space; a liquid supply flow path configured to guide liquid supplied from the liquid supply source; an auxiliary flow path configured to branch off at a first point of the liquid supply flow path and then to merge into a second point of the liquid supply flow path located downstream of the first point; a flow switching valve installed at the first point and configured to control a flow of liquid from the liquid supply flow path to the auxiliary flow path; an auxiliary heater installed in the auxiliary flow path and configured to heat liquid flowing through the auxiliary flow path to form a sterilizing hot liquid that flows toward the liquid ejection nozzle; a liquid ejection nozzle provided on the outside of the housing and through which liquid is ejected; a heating module included in a heating flow path through which liquid passes from the liquid supply flow path, the heating module being configured to heat liquid passing along the heating flow path into hot liquid; a hot liquid flow path configured to guide hot liquid from the heating module toward the liquid ejection nozzle; and a controller configured to control operation of the flow switching valve, the heating module, and the auxiliary heater. 16. The liquid dispenser of claim 15 , wherein the controller is configured to control the flow switching valve so that the liquid in the liquid supply flow path passes through the auxiliary flow path when hot liquid is to be ejected from the liquid ejection nozzle. 17.
